To apply for M.S. by Research in Data Science and Artificial Intelligence at IIT Bombay, follow these steps:
1. Check the admission criteria: Open to graduates from all engineering and Science disciplines with a valid GATE score above the institute-specified cut-off.
2. Choose the programme: IIT Bombay offers two programmes - CMInDS and KCDH.
3. Apply for Teaching Assistantship (TA)/Teaching Assistantship through Project (TAP)/Research Assistantship (RA)/Research Assistantship through Project (RAP).
4. Appear for the written test followed by an interview, subject to meeting the eligibility criteria.
5. Complete the coursework worth 70 credits and an MS thesis to successfully complete the program.
6. The degree awarded will be MS by Research in Data Science and Artificial Intelligence.

What is the admission criteria for M.Tech. in Chemical Engineering at IIT Bombay for reserved category students?

For reserved category students, the admission criteria for M.Tech. in Chemical Engineering at IIT Bombay includes a minimum of 55% marks in aggregate in the qualifying degree. The candidate should have a B.E./B.Tech./AMIE or equivalent degree in a relevant field. They should also have a valid GATE score, unless exempted. The eligibility criteria may vary, and candidates are advised to check the official IIT Bombay website for the most up-to-date information.

The eligibility criteria to seek direct admission for the M.Tech. in Industrial Engineering and Operations Research course at IIT Bombay is a GATE score of at least 650 for General category for all GATE papers. However, a 650+ score in GATE does not guarantee a seat. The admission is based on GATE score via COAP portal and follows a bucketing system as per GATE paper.

IIT Bombay is quite strict when it comes to the eligibility requirements of M.Tech. in Electronic Systems. The candidate must have a first-class degree in B.E./B.Tech./AMIE or equivalent in any engineering discipline, with a valid GATE score. The institute also requires a minimum of 60% marks (55% for SC/ST/PwD) in the qualifying degree. Additionally, candidates with two years of relevant work experience are exempted from the GATE score requirement, provided their candidature is sponsored by the employer. However, they are not eligible for the award of Teaching/Research Assistantship.

What is the admission criteria for M.Tech. in Electronic Systems at IIT Bombay for reserved category students?

For reserved category students, the admission criteria for M.Tech. in Electronic Systems at IIT Bombay includes a valid GATE score, and the candidate should have a minimum CPI of 5.5 on the scale of 0-10 or an equivalent to 5.5 on other corresponding proportional requirements when the scales are other than 0-10. Additional eligibility criteria for different admission categories and disciplines are specified in Table A.5.3 of the M.Tech. Information brochure.

To get admission to M.Sc. in Applied Statistics and Informatics at IIT Bombay, you need to appear for the Joint Admission Test for M.Sc. (JAM) and meet the eligibility requirements. The eligibility requirement for admission to IIT Bombay Master's programs can be found on their website. The programme involves a two-year course with a blend of foundational theoretical courses and applied core courses in Computer Science, Probability and Statistics, Scientific Computing, and Mathematics.
